Neutrally Stable Outcomes in Cheap-Talk Coordination Games
Games and Economic Behavior, 2000Recall that a strategy is evolutionarily stable if it is a best reply to itself and a better reply to all other best replies than these are to themselves. It is neutrally stable if it is a best reply to itself and a weakly better reply to all other best replies than these are to themselves.
